Gospel truth

Last week, we shot a commercial at this building called the Communication Foundation for Asia.


It's a super rustic and beautiful brown shone building with that strong medieval feel. During breaks, I'd roam around and check out the building. At least the parts that were open to the public.

While reading about the history of the building, a factoid presented itself. It was a factoid that got me so giddy and excited! It turns out that this building used to house the printing press where they would print Gospel Komiks.

(Found this photo on the internet. Wish I kept my old copies, too.)

Yes! The same comic book that was a required reading material for us when we were in grade school and high school! Par to four tuition went to the subscription of this magazine, and I'd look forward to - and enjoy reading - my copy.

Metrowalk to remember

It's my first time to pass through Metrowalk since the announcement of its closure.


There are so many good memories here. 

This was where they had "Brazil, Brazil." This churrasco restaurant was the first of its concept, with the waiters bringing different barbecued items to your table. Our family would usually go there on weekends because the food was good and the value was great.

This was also the place where D' Frendz would hang out. Mainly because there were a couple of unique retail stores at Metrowalk, including stores that would sell hard-to-find imported goods.

They would often live bands at the open area, and we'd usually go there to listen to live music.

Then, there was the GoodAh!!! store where our office would often go to be test subjects for new menu items.

While its sad to see Metrowalk quiet and empty these days, the memories created will surely fill that void.
